FDI inflow rises


Foreign direct investments (FDI) in Bulgaria in the first quarter of 2004 totalled Ђ294.1 million, an increase of 13% compared to the same period last year.

The reported capital inflow accounts for 1.5% of GDP. The Netherlands tops the ranking of countries with the largest FDI (32.1 % of the total), followed by Sweden (29.7%) and Austria (13.7%).
